Research-grade EDA/GSR kit with an enclosed ODAX EDA Research Sensor Board, black Ag/AgCl contact straps, snap leads, and a simple 3.5 mm TRS analog interface.


Overview

The ODAX EDA Research Sensor Kit - Black is a complete, research-oriented starting point for electrodermal activity (EDA) and galvanic skin response (GSR) acquisition.

Built around the ODAX EDA Research Sensor Board, the kit combines a precision analog front end with a black enclosure, a pair of reusable black Ag/AgCl finger contact straps, matching snap leads, and an easy three-contact output connection. Connect the sensor to a high-impedance ADC or DAQ input through a standard 3.5 mm TRS plug carrying VOUT, 3–5 V input power, and GND.

Simple 3.5 mm Analog Interface

The kit exposes the three connections needed by an ADC or DAQ system on one standard 3.5 mm TRS plug:

TRS contactSignalFunction
TipVOUTZero-based, ground-referenced analog EDA/GSR output; connect to a high-impedance ADC or DAQ input
RingVIN / power3.0–5.0 V DC input; 3.3 V typical
SleeveGNDCommon reference shared with the ADC or DAQ system

Important: Although the connector has the familiar 3.5 mm audio form factor, it carries sensor power and signal. Do not connect it to headphones or audio equipment.

Use a clean battery-powered or properly isolated low-noise supply while the contact straps touch skin. If the sensor is powered at 5 V and the receiving ADC accepts only 3.3 V, use appropriately reviewed input scaling or protection.

Getting Started

  1. With power off, connect the TRS tip, ring, and sleeve exactly as described above.
  2. Connect the electrode lead set to the sensor enclosure.
  3. Snap the two leads onto the black contact straps and place them on adjacent fingers of the same hand.
  4. Apply clean, isolated 3–5 V power and allow the signal to settle.
  5. Acquire VOUT with a high-impedance ADC or DAQ input and record the acquisition and processing settings.
